On-Vehicle Inspection [12/2019 - 10/2022]: Procedure
- PERFORM SPARK TEST
- Check for DTCs.
Powertrain > Engine > Trouble Codes
NOTE:If any DTCs are output, perform troubleshooting in accordance with the procedure for each DTC.
- Remove the 6 ignition coil assemblies and 6 spark plugs.
Refer to REMOVAL [12/2019 - 10/2022]
- Disconnect the 2 No. 5 engine wire connectors (for Port Injection).
*a No. 5 Engine Wire Connector *b No. 6 Engine Wire Connector *c No. 7 Engine Wire Connector NOTE:Perform this step in order to stop fuel injection to prevent damage to the catalyst due to unburned fuel.
- Disconnect the No. 6 engine wire connector and No. 7 engine wire connector (for Direct Injection).NOTE:
Perform this step in order to stop fuel injection to prevent damage to the catalyst due to unburned fuel.
- Install the spark plug to the ignition coil assembly, and then connect the ignition coil assembly connector.
- Ground the spark plug.
- Check that spark occurs at each spark plug while the engine is being cranked.NOTE:
- Be sure to ground the spark plugs when checking them.
- Do not crank the engine for more than 2 seconds.
- If an ignition coil assembly or spark plug has been struck or dropped, replace it.

- INSPECT SPARK PLUG NOTE:
- Do not damage the iridium tip and platinum tip.
- Check the iridium tip visually since the iridium tip may be damaged.
- Never attempt to adjust the electrode gap of a used spark plug.
- Replace with new spark plugs if extremely dirty due to sludge, etc.
- Replace with new spark plugs if damaged at all.
- Replace with a new spark plug if it has been struck or dropped.
- When replacing with a new spark plug, do not remove the cap for protecting the spark plug tip until it is installed to the engine.

- Check the electrode.
*a Body Ground - Using a megohmmeter, measure the insulation resistance.
Standard Insulation Resistance
Tester Connection Condition Specified Condition Spark plug (terminal part) - Body ground Always 10 MΩ or higher HINT:
- If the result is not as specified, clean the spark plug with a spark plug cleaner and measure the resistance again.

- Check the spark plug for any damage to its threads and insulator.
If there is any damage, replace the spark plug.
Recommended Spark Plug
Manufacturer Spark Plug Type DENSO FK20HBR8 - Check the spark plug electrode gap.
Maximum Electrode Gap for Used Spark Plug
1.1 mm (0.0433 in.)
NOTE:Never attempt to adjust the electrode gap of a used spark plug.
If the electrode gap is more than the maximum, replace the spark plug.
Standard Electrode Gap for New Spark Plug
0.7 to 0.8 mm (0.0276 to 0.0315 in.)
